1. 程式人生 > >表(Table)

表(Table)

食品 無法 salesmen 查詢 保存 customers 商品 table 不同

雖然我們已經將不同用途的物品保存在不同的倉庫中了,但是在同一個倉庫中數據的保存仍然存在問題。比如食品分為熟食、生肉、大米等,如果把他們隨意的堆放在一起,就會造成我們無法很容易的對這些食品進行管理,當要對大米進行提貨的話就必須在一堆的食品中翻來翻去。解決這個問題的方法就是將倉庫劃分為不同的區域,熟食保存在熟食區,生肉保存在生肉區,而大米則保存在大米區。

DBMS 中也存在類似的問題,雖然我們將核心業務數據保存在BIZ 數據庫中了,但是核心業務數據也有很多不同類型的數據,比如客戶資料、商品資料、銷售員資料等,如果將這些數據混雜在一起的話將會管理起來非常麻煩,比如我們要查詢所有客戶資料的話就必須將所有數據查詢一遍。解決這個問題的方法就是將不同類型的資料放到不同的“區域”中,我們將這種區域叫做“表”(Table)。客戶資料保存到Customers 表中,將商品資料保存在Goods 表中,而將銷售員資料保存在SalesMen 表中,這樣當需要查找商品的時候只要到Goods表中查找就可以了。

表(Table)